Before we embark on the voyage of the sequel, it’s essential to revisit the shores of the original *Moana*. The first film wasn’t just a box office success; it was a cultural phenomenon. The heartwarming tale of a young woman from Motunui who, in a bid to save her people, defies the expectations placed upon her and embraces her destiny, resonated deeply with audiences worldwide. The film’s vibrant animation, the stunning visuals of the Polynesian islands, and the powerful narrative celebrating heritage and self-discovery were universally lauded.

The enduring impact of the first film

*Moana* wasn’t just a movie; it was a cultural touchstone. It beautifully portrayed Polynesian culture, traditions, and mythology, introducing a vibrant cast of characters, including the demigod Maui, to a global audience. The film also sparked a surge in interest in Polynesian culture and encouraged viewers to connect with their own roots.

The film’s soundtrack was another major contributing factor to its widespread appeal. Songs like “How Far I’ll Go,” “You’re Welcome,” and “Shiny” became instant classics, topping charts, being nominated for awards, and inspiring countless covers and renditions. The film’s catchy and culturally relevant music became a staple in many people’s lives, further cementing *Moana*’s cultural impact. The songs were not only enjoyable, but also served to further the narrative and character development, making them a vital part of the film’s success.

The Story Unveiled

The plot, based on the hints dropped in trailers, is set a few years after the events of the first film. Moana and Maui are back together, and this time, Moana receives a call from her ancestors. This leads her to embark on another adventure with Maui, across the seas. The exact details are still emerging, but the consensus from the reviews is that the storyline promises to be a continuation of the themes of exploration, self-discovery, and embracing one’s heritage. Voices and Characters: Performances and Portrayals

The returning cast, including Auli’i Cravalho as Moana and Dwayne Johnson as Maui, are drawing positive reviews. The returning actors reprise their respective roles with as much vigor and enthusiasm as they did in the first installment. The performances are said to maintain the charm and heart of the original characters. Early reviews suggest that the chemistry between Cravalho and Johnson remains strong.
